My betta fish has a swollen stomach. Can I take it to a fish vet?

Hello, I have a betta; I’ve had it for about two years and its had an inflamanted “stomach” it’s bigger than its head and I was wondering if I can take it to the vet to check it out?

Yes, there are vets which would be willing to check him out but you should check that they are experienced and happy in treating fish ailments as not all vets would stock the correct medications or diagnostic equipments required for fish
